tommy john's career ERA was not 3.16, but in fact 3.34. counting only his stats with new york, tommy john's yankee ERA was a slightly higher 3.59. (http://www.baseball-reference.com/j/johnto01.shtml). therefore, the comment in the trivia section that a "John 3:16" sign was a reference to tommy john is completely false. it was almost certainly a reference to the bible verse, which is often found on signs at sports events (http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/John_3:16).
